Historical Context of Calendar Reform and Papal Authority​

Throughout relatively recent history, calendar reform has been intertwined with the exercise of papal authority. Papal bulls, pronouncements by the Pope, have profoundly influenced both the temporal and spatial organisation of human society. This is exemplified by the bull "Unam Sanctam" (1302) issued by Boniface VIII. It boldly asserted the Pope's supreme spiritual and, by extension, material authority, encompassing even secular realms. This sweeping claim laid the groundwork for further papal interventions with far-reaching consequences.

One such consequence materialised in "Inter Caetera" (1493). This bull authorised Spain and Portugal to expand their dominions and convert non-Christian populations in newly discovered lands, effectively sanctioning colonisation and enslavement. Here, a papal decree became a tool of imperial ambition disguised as religious duty.

Within this historical context, "Inter gravissimas" (1582), issued by Gregory XIII, represents a significant yet often overlooked extension of papal authority – over time itself. This bull instituted the Gregorian calendar, ostensibly correcting inaccuracies in the Julian calendar regarding the solar year. However, it can also be interpreted as an assertion of control over how societies globally experience, organise, and measure time, essentially shaping the fabric of daily life.

The establishment of the Gregorian calendar, while seemingly a technical correction, carried the weight of papal claims to universal authority. It resonated through the ages, impacting societal structures, cultural practices, and even the global understanding of history and time. Historical and Astronomical Rationale​

Historically, many cultures employed lunisolar calendars that mirrored the moon's phases more precisely throughout the year, consisting of roughly 13 cycles of 28 days each. This inherent periodicity offers a compelling foundation for contemporary calendar reform, serving as the structural basis for the Veridian Calendar. The very etymology of "month" is inextricably linked to lunar cycles.

Originating from the Old English "monaþ" and ultimately the Proto-Germanic "*mēnōths," which closely aligns with the Proto-Indo-European "*meh₁n̥s" meaning "moon, month," it directly references timekeeping practices aligned with lunar phases. This linguistic heritage underscores the inherent connection between our measurement of months and the lunar cycle – a relationship often neglected by modern calendars like the Gregorian. The Veridian Calendar's structure of 13 months not only aligns with this natural periodicity but also mitigates the inconsistency of month lengths in the Gregorian calendar, which range from 28 to 31 days without clear astronomical justification.

The initiation of the calendar year at the vernal equinox, when day and night are roughly equal in duration, anchors the Veridian Calendar to a significant celestial event marking the arrival of spring in the Northern Hemisphere. This alignment ensures the calendar's commencement is marked by a universally observable astronomical phenomenon, grounding the passage of time in the Earth's solar orbit and the changing seasons. Commencing the year with the vernal equinox not only strengthens the calendar's connection to natural cycles but also restores a historical linkage to timekeeping practices that have traditionally celebrated this moment of regeneration.

Cultural Resonance and Historical Continuity​

In its design and conceptualisation, the Veridian Calendar seeks to rectify the limitations of the Gregorian system by harmonising timekeeping with natural cycles and celestial phenomena. It employs a 13-month structure commencing with the vernal equinox, echoing the layout of the Ethiopian calendar and aligning with the original March starting point of the ancient Roman (Julian) calendar. This approach also honours Julius Caesar's proposed month sequence, ensuring that September through December retain their positions as the seventh, eighth, ninth, and tenth months, respectively. This respect for historical precedent preserves the etymological roots and intentions behind the Julian calendar's original design.

Furthermore, the Veridian Calendar integrates insights from other significant calendrical systems. The Jewish lunisolar mechanism, synchronising lunar months with the solar year through a 19-year intercalary month, and the Coptic structure derived from the ancient Egyptian system with its 12 30-day months and a concluding short month, contribute to the Veridian Calendar's multifaceted framework. These systems, deeply embedded in agricultural practices, religious observances, and celestial phenomena, enhance the Veridian Calendar's capacity to reconnect daily life with the rhythms of the natural and celestial realms.

Naming the Thirteenth Month and Intercalary Days

The Veridian Calendar seeks to rectify two crucial structural omissions: the designation of the thirteenth month and the nomenclature for the intercalary days. A critical objective also lies in establishing a closer parity between the northern and southern hemispheres' celestial observations and long-standing cultural traditions in its otherwise northern-centric origins.

The thirteenth month is proposed to be named "Danu," drawing upon Celtic and Hindu mythological traditions. Danu, a primordial water deity, embodies concepts of renewal and life-giving properties, thematically resonating with Pisces, the water sign concluding the zodiacal cycle. This alignment reinforces the completion of the natural cycle, and Danu, as a cross-cultural water deity, signifies universal themes of renewal and cosmic continuity.

To account for the intercalary days – necessary to reconcile the calendar year with the Earth's actual revolution around the Sun (tropical year), which is roughly 365.2422 days – the names Te Punga and Mookari are proposed. Te Punga, signifying "the anchor" in Māori, is named after the Southern Cross constellation (known as Te Punga in Māori navigational traditions). It symbolises stability and celestial guidance, acknowledging the southern hemisphere's celestial contributions. Mookari, derived from First Nations Australian languages, translates to "healing" and embodies a period of contemplation, reconciliation, and preparation for the cycle's renewal. These names acknowledge the long-standing cultural roots and perspectives of southern hemisphere cultures.

The inclusion of the intercalary day, Mookari, follows a similar pattern to the leap year system employed in the Gregorian calendar. It is introduced approximately every four years, but the exact timing depends on astronomical calculations to ensure alignment with the arrival of the vernal equinox and maintain synchronicity with the tropical year. In the Veridian calendar, this translates to the 29th and 30th days of Danu. Unlike the Gregorian calendar's fixed February 29th, the Veridian system ensures the tropical year's length is accurately reflected.
